Как отсортировать записи в Excel: полное руководство

Работа с большими массивами данных в электронных таблицах часто превращается в хаос, если информация не структурирована. Когда вы впервые открываете файл, полученный от коллеги или выгруженный из 1С, строки могут располагаться в совершенно случайном порядке. Невозможно быстро найти нужную фамилию, определить максимальную сумму сделки или отследить хронологию событий без предварительной обработки.

Функция сортировки является фундаментальным инструментом для любого пользователя Microsoft Excel. Она позволяет мгновенно упорядочить данные по возрастанию или убыванию, что значительно ускоряет анализ. В этой статье мы разберем все нюансы: от простой сортировки одной колонки до создания сложных пользовательских уровней.

Понимание принципов работы с данными необходимо для эффективного управления таблицами. Если вы научитесь грамотно использовать эти инструменты, то сэкономите часы ручной работы по перекладыванию строк.

Базовые принципы упорядочивания данных

Прежде чем приступать к нажатию кнопок, важно понять, как Excel воспринимает ваши данные. Программа анализирует выбранный диапазон и пытается определить, есть ли у него заголовки. Заголовки столбцов — это ключевой элемент, который не должен участвовать в сортировке, иначе ваша первая строка с названиями полей улетит в конец списка или затеряется посередине.

При работе с Microsoft Excel существует понятие"соседних столбцов". Если вы выделяете только одну колонку для изменения порядка, программа предупредит вас о риске рассинхронизации данных. Это означает, что строки перемешаются, и фамилия сотрудника может"прилипнуть" к чужой зарплате.

⚠️ Внимание: Всегда проверяйте, выделен ли весь диапазон данных перед запуском сортировки, чтобы избежать перемешивания строк и потери логических связей между ячейками.

Алгоритм сортировки в Excel работает по строгой иерархии: сначала обрабатывается первый заданный уровень, затем второй и так далее. Понимание этой последовательности критически важно при работе со сложными таблицами, где нужно учитывать сразу несколько параметров.

📊 Какой тип данных вы сортируете чаще всего?
Текст (фамилии, названия)
Числа (суммы, количество)
Даты (сроки, периоды)
Смешанный тип данных

Быстрая сортировка по одному столбцу

Самый простой способ навести порядок — использовать кнопки на вкладке"Главная" или"Данные". Для этого достаточно кликнуть в любую ячейку нужного столбца. Excel автоматически определит границы таблицы и предложит отсортировать данные от А до Я или от наименьшего к наибольшему.

Если в столбце содержатся числовые значения, выбор порядка"По возрастанию" расположит минимальные суммы внизу, а максимальные — вверху. Для текстовых полей это будет алфавитный порядок.

Иногда требуется отсортировать данные по цвету ячейки или шрифту. Это особенно актуально, если вы ранее вручную выделяли проблемные зоны или важные контрагенты. В меню сортировки появится отдельный пункт"Сортировка по цвету", который поднимет помеченные строки наверх.

  • 🔹 Выделите любую ячейку в столбце, который нужно упорядочить.
  • 🔹 Перейдите на вкладку Данные в ленте меню.
  • 🔹 Нажмите кнопку А-Я (возрастание) или Я-А (убывание).
  • 🔹 Проверьте результат и убедитесь, что строки не"поехали".

Использование контекстного меню через правую кнопку мыши часто бывает быстрее, чем поиск нужной вкладки. Просто кликните правой кнопкой по ячейке, выберите"Сортировка" и укажите направление. Это базовый навык, который должен быть доведен до автоматизма.

☑️ Проверка перед сортировкой

Выполнено: 0 / 4

Многоуровневая сортировка сложных таблиц

Когда простой сортировки по одному параметру недостаточно, вступает в дело расширенный диалоговый фильтр. Представьте ситуацию: у вас есть список продаж по менеджерам. Вам нужно сначала сгруппировать продажи по отделам, а внутри каждого отдела отсортировать менеджеров по сумме выручки. Именно здесь необходима настраиваемая сортировка.

Для запуска этого режима нужно перейти в меню Данные → Сортировка. Откроется окно, где можно добавлять уровни. Первый уровень — это главный приоритет (например,"Отдел"), второй уровень —"Менеджер", третий —"Сумма". Excel будет строго следовать этой иерархии.

Уровень Столбец Сортировка по Порядок
1 Город Значения А-Я
2 Менеджер Значения А-Я
3 Сумма сделки Значения По убыванию
4 Дата Значения Новейшие

Важной опцией является галочка"Данные имеют заголовки". Если она не стоит, Excel предложит сортировать по"Столбец A","Столбец B", что приведет к ошибке, так как заголовки улетят вниз. Всегда визуально проверяйте этот параметр перед нажатием ОК.

⚠️ Внимание: При добавлении уровней сортировки порядок их следования в списке имеет решающее значение: верхний уровень является доминирующим.

Вы можете удалять уровни, менять их порядок кнопками"Вверх" и"Вниз", а также копировать условия. Это дает гибкость в настройке отображения данных под конкретные аналитические задачи.

Что делать, если сортировка не работает?

Если данные не сортируются, проверьте, нет ли в диапазоне объединенных ячеек. Excel часто блокирует сортировку при их наличии. Также убедитесь, что фильтр не включен в режиме, который скрывает часть строк.

Сортировка по особым правилам и спискам

Стандартный алфавитный порядок не всегда подходит для бизнес-задач. Например, дни недели должны идти от Понедельника до Воскресенья, а не в алфавитном порядке (Вторник, Воскресенье..). Аналогично с месяцами: Январь, Февраль, Март, а не Апрель, Август, Декабрь.

Для таких случаев в Excel существуют списки сортировки. В диалоговом окне сортировки в поле"Порядок" можно выбрать"Настраиваемый список". Там уже присутствуют дни недели и месяцы на русском и английском языках.

Однако вы можете создать и свой собственный список. Это полезно, если у вас есть внутренняя градация статусов:"Новый","В работе","На согласовании","Завершен". Если сортировать их по алфавиту,"Завершен" окажется первым. Создав свой список приоритетов, вы заставите Excel сортировать строки именно в нужной вам логической последовательности.

  • 🔹 Откройте меню сортировки и выберите столбец со статусами.
  • 🔹 В графе"Порядок" нажмите"Настраиваемый список".
  • 🔹 В открывшемся окне введите ваши значения в нужном порядке через запятую или по одному в столбик.
  • 🔹 Нажмите"Добавить", чтобы сохранить список в память программы.

После сохранения такого списка вы сможете использовать его в любых других таблицах. Это особенно удобно для стандартизации отчетов в крупных компаниях, где принята единая система классификации.

Работа с датами и числовыми форматами

Сортировка дат — это отдельная тема, где часто возникают ошибки. Excel хранит даты как числа (порядковые номера дней), поэтому проблем с их упорядочиванием быть не должно. Однако, если дата записана как текст (например,"01.01.2023" с точками, но в формате текста), сортировка пойдет посимвольно, что нарушит хронологию.

Чтобы проверить формат, посмотрите на выравнивание в ячейке: числа и даты по умолчанию прижаты вправо, текст — влево. Если ваши даты ведут себя как текст, их нужно предварительно преобразовать. Используйте функцию ДАТАЗНАЧ или инструмент"Текст по столбцам" для исправления.

При сортировке по датам доступны опции"По возрастанию" (от старых к новым) и"По убыванию" (от новых к старым). Также можно сортировать по дням, месяцам или годам отдельно, игнорируя остальные части даты. Это удобно для анализа сезонности.

Числовые форматы также требуют внимания. Если в столбце смешаны числа и текст (например,"100 шт." и"200"), Excel может отсортировать их непредсказуемо. Для корректной работы числовых сортировок ячейки должны содержать только числовые значения без лишних символов.

⚠️ Внимание: Пробелы в начале текстовых значений могут сбить сортировку, так как пробел считается символом и влияет на порядок следования.

Восстановление исходного порядка данных

Частая проблема: вы отсортировали таблицу, посмотрели результат, а теперь нужно вернуть все как было. Если вы не сохранили файл перед сортировкой и не сделали копию, стандартной кнопки"Отменить сортировку" (как Ctrl+Z после множества действий) может не хватить, если файл закрывали.

Лучший способ избежать потери порядка — иметь столбец с исходной нумерацией. Перед любыми манипуляциями создайте колонку"№ п/п" и пронумеруйте строки от 1 до N. После завершения анализа просто отсортируйте таблицу по этому столбцу по возрастанию.

Если такого столбца не было, можно попробовать воспользоваться историей версий файла (если онOneDrive или SharePoint) или открыть резервную копию. Но проще всего — всегда иметь"якорный" столбец с уникальным идентификатором строки.

В некоторых случаях помогает функция СТРОКА, если применить её до сортировки, но это требует создания вспомогательного столбца заранее. Планирование структуры таблицы — залог спокойной работы.

Часто задаваемые вопросы (FAQ)

Почему Excel сортирует числа неправильно (1, 10, 2)?

Скорее всего, ваши числа сохранены в текстовом формате. В текстовом формате"10" идет раньше"2", так как сравнение идет по первому символу. Преобразуйте текст в число, чтобы исправить порядок.

Можно ли сортировать данные по цвету шрифта?

Да, в расширенном меню сортировки в поле"Сортировка по" нужно выбрать"Цвет шрифта ячейки", а затем указать конкретный цвет из выпадающего списка.

Как сортировать данные слева направо (по строкам)?

В окне"Сортировка" нажмите кнопку"Параметры" и выберите"Сортировать в диапазоне". Тогда уровни сортировки будут применяться к строкам, а не к столбцам.

Что делать, если при сортировке вылезает ошибка о объединенных ячейках?

Excel не умеет сортировать диапазоны с объединенными ячейками разных размеров. Необходимо найти все объединенные ячейки в диапазоне и разъединить их (Объединить и поместить в центре → отключить), после чего повторить сортировку.

Сохраняется ли порядок сортировки после закрытия файла?

Да, если вы сохранили файл после применения сортировки, порядок строк останется таким же при следующем открытии. Однако динамические массивы или внешние запросы могут сбросить порядок при обновлении данных.